**Position Summary**: Under the direction of the Compost Manager/Supervisor, this position will be responsible for finished compost sampling, performing physical and chemical testing of bulk density leaf and yard waste, some lab reporting and water sampling of monitoring wells around the Niagara Campus. The QA/QC technician will also perform quality assurance and control duties, while ensuring that all work is in compliance with applicable environmental regulations and Environmental Compliance Approvals (ECAs).

**Major **(Primary) Responsibilities**:

- Perform tasks in the areas of sample collection/preparation, resampling, and chemical analysis.
- Laboratory maintenance, entering data from lab reports, ordering/purchasing lab and general supplies.
- Overseeing curing piles to identify when piles are ready for sampling.
- Test and record physical and chemical properties such as moisture, pH level, temperatures and porosity.
- Collect and label ground water samples from wells around the Niagara Campus, including the compost facility and landfill sites.
- Provides insight into and interpretation of results, collecting data where required and generating data for reports.
- Comply with all regulatory requirements (Ministry of Environment) and company policies/procedures as they pertain to this position.
- Assist in the development and maintenance of Safe Work Procedures.
- Maintain legible and detailed records (manual and electronic).
- Perform other duties as assigned.
